论文部分内容阅读
总线网络通讯系统是导弹电气系统的重要组成部分,越来越多的导弹武器系统都是通过总线网络完成飞行过程中控制指令、测试数据的传输。在导弹武器系统上应用较多的1553B总线以及CAN总线速率越来越不能满足多级导弹控制系统需求,具有高速率、高可靠性、高抗干扰性等优点的光纤总线应用到多级导弹武器系统中已成为未来发展趋势。现有的光纤总线标准存在数量少、不成体系、实用性差等问题,不能满足多级导弹控制系统的应用。本文提出一种高速实时光纤总线实现方案,从总体架构、网络拓扑结构、底层网络以及光收发一体模块等方面对方案进行了细化设计。然后,对高速实时光纤总线IP核的设计进行了重点的阐述。光纤总线IP核是实现总线协议的最重要部分,采用FPGA进行协议时序控制。IP核设计涉及到数据缓冲、协议存储管理、存储器接口、CPU接口以及配置管理等需求,运行模式主要有BC模式、RT模式、BM模式。各个模块以及功能主要通过状态机实现。最后,选用星型+树型总线结构作为最后拓扑方案,对设计的高速实时光纤总线系统进行了物理搭建,并对光收发器以及光耦合器以及IP核的部分功能进行了测试,验证了高速实时光纤总线应用于多级导弹控制系统的可行性。